Gully/Drainage Operative Position Vector is currently seeking Gully/Drainage Operatives on behalf of our client, an infrastructure services contractor, for a temporary-to-permanent role located in Macclesfield. Job Description In this role, you will work in tandem with an HGV Driver as part of a two-person team. Your primary responsibility will be operating a vacuum hose and jetting equipment to clear roadside drains, ensuring they remain unblocked. This job is physically demanding due to the frequent lifting of drain covers. Requirements   Access to personal transportation, as the depot is not easily reachable via public transit. While prior drainage experience is beneficial, it is not a mandatory requirement.
